Visitors to the hardware lab at Drayfell Instruments must be pre-approved by the lab manager and escorted at all times; the facilities desk should confirm approval before issuing a visitor badge. No photography or loose bags are permitted inside. Escorts sign visitors in and out on the lab sheet. The lab door keypad is operated using the code below.

staff pass of tawif-yafof = bdg-ZI-8

**TICKET: Migrate Fernwheel build to hermetic toolchain**

So we finally did it — Fernwheel now builds inside the sealed Cloistern sandbox instead of slurping whatever's on the host. No more "works on Devran's laptop" surprises. Reviewer notes: the vendored toolchain bumps compile time ~12%, but outputs are now bit-for-bit reproducible, which Ops has wanted forever. Diff touches the lockfiles and nothing else meaningful. To verify you're reviewing against the right artifact, compare against the provenance token appended below.

pipeline stamp: htk21_cc68b8e00e3cb5ca75ae8

Subject: Handover — idempotency keys for payment retries

Hi team,

Before I rotate off, a summary for support: the Brindlepay retry worker writes an idempotency key per payment attempt into the keys table, and duplicates are rejected at insert time. If a customer reports a double charge, query the keys table by order reference first — in every case so far it was a display issue, not a real duplicate. To inspect the table directly, use the connection string below.

database URL for bahop-yagep: mssql://sildor_svc:35ha7jz@db-fb6d.nelvrodyn.example:5432/casath

Ticket: PLOVER-214 — Deploybot vault locked itself again

Hey future maintainers: the Plover chat bot that posts deploy status to our channels reads its tokens from the Kestrelbox vault, and after three failed health checks the vault auto-seals. That's what happened today, so the bot went silent mid-rollout. Unsealing is quick but easy to forget. When the vault prompts you during unseal, supply the recovery passphrase listed directly below.

strongbox words: ulamir-ulaix